What's Happening?
As spring begins, Consumer Reports indicates that this season is an opportune time for consumers to find discounts on home and outdoor products. Retailers are marking down items related to outdoor living, yard work, and seasonal cleaning. Samantha Gordon,
a shopping expert from Consumer Reports, notes that shoppers can expect deals on outdoor equipment and products designed to prepare patios and outdoor spaces for warmer weather. Additionally, spring-cleaning tools such as vacuums are often discounted. The report also suggests that spring is a good time to replace drafty or aging windows, with potential savings on Energy Star certified models that could reduce heating and cooling costs. Outdoor power equipment, including lawn mowers and leaf blowers, is another category where prices tend to drop in April.
